【if函数要咋使用】在Excel中,`IF`函数是一个非常常用且实用的函数,主要用于根据条件判断返回不同的结果。很多初学者对它感到困惑,不知道怎么用,其实只要理解了它的基本结构和逻辑,就能轻松掌握。
下面是对`IF`函数的总结与使用方法的详细说明,帮助你快速上手。
一、IF函数的基本结构
`IF`函数的语法如下:
```
IF(条件, 条件为真时的值, 条件为假时的值)
```
- 条件:需要判断的逻辑表达式,例如 `A1 > 60`。
- 条件为真时的值:当条件成立时返回的结果。
- 条件为假时的值:当条件不成立时返回的结果。
二、IF函数的使用场景
| 使用场景 | 示例 | 说明 |
| 判断成绩是否合格 | `=IF(A1>=60,"及格","不及格")` | 如果A1单元格的值大于等于60,则显示“及格”,否则显示“不及格” |
| 计算奖金 | `=IF(B2>1000,B20.1,"无")` | 如果B2大于1000,计算10%的奖金,否则显示“无” |
| 多层判断 | `=IF(A1>90,"优秀",IF(A1>80,"良好","一般"))` | 先判断是否大于90,否则再判断是否大于80,否则返回“一般” |
| 结合其他函数 | `=IF(COUNTIF(A:A,"苹果")>0,"有","无")` | 判断A列是否有“苹果”,如果有则显示“有”,否则显示“无” |
三、IF函数的常见问题
| 问题 | 解决方案 |
| 条件写错了怎么办? | 检查逻辑表达式是否正确,比如`>`、`<`、`=`等符号是否正确 |
| 返回结果不对怎么办? | 确认“真”和“假”的返回值是否对应正确 |
| 嵌套太多导致复杂怎么办? | 可以考虑使用`IFS`函数或`SWITCH`函数替代多层嵌套 |
| 单元格为空如何处理? | 可以加入`ISBLANK`函数判断,如`=IF(ISBLANK(A1),"空","非空")` |
四、IF函数小贴士
- `IF`函数可以嵌套使用,但不宜过多,否则会增加出错几率。
- 使用引号时注意是英文双引号(")而不是中文引号(“”)。
- 在条件中使用单元格引用时,确保引用位置正确。
- 可以结合`AND`、`OR`等逻辑函数实现更复杂的判断。
五、总结
`IF`函数虽然简单,但功能强大,是Excel中进行条件判断的核心工具之一。通过合理设置条件和返回值,可以实现灵活的数据分析和自动化处理。掌握好`IF`函数,能大大提升工作效率。
希望这篇总结能帮你更好地理解和使用`IF`函数!


